Serena Leong's pop-up honey stall is a sweet family affair


In Serena Leong's family, everyone pitches in to help in the promotion and sale of Dorsata honey. (From left) Daughter Esher, Serena, son Pishon, husband Loh Kok Chuen, and younger son Chayil.

Part-time teacher Serena Leong, 53, of Petaling Jaya, Selangor, likes selling her honey at pop-up markets because it gives her the opportunity to talk to people about going back to basic nutrition.

Leong believes in natural remedies, namely honey.
